What Are Cat Dried Treats?
Cat dried treats, often referred to as dehydrated or freeze-dried snacks, are made from real animal protein sources such as chicken, fish, or beef. The drying process preserves the nutrients while enhancing the flavor, making them highly palatable and appealing to cats.
Understanding the Ingredients
High-quality cat dried treats are typically made from single or limited ingredients, ensuring your cat receives a wholesome snack. Look for products that list real meat as the first ingredient and avoid those with fillers, artificial preservatives, or additives.
The Benefits of Cat Dried Treats
Nutritional Value
One of the primary advantages of dried treats is their nutritional density. They are often high in protein and essential nutrients, providing a healthy supplement to your cat's diet. Ensure you choose treats that are rich in vitamins and minerals to support your cat's overall health.
Dental Health
The crunchy texture of dried treats helps promote dental health by reducing plaque and tartar buildup. Chewing on these treats can help keep your cat's teeth clean and their gums healthy.
Convenience
Cat dried treats are incredibly convenient. They are lightweight, easy to store, and have a long shelf life, making them an ideal choice for travel or as a quick snack between meals.
Choosing the Right Cat Dried Treats
Check the Nutritional Information
Before selecting cat dried treats, it’s crucial to review the nutritional information. Opt for treats that are high in protein and low in carbohydrates to support your cat's health. Avoid those with excessive calories or fillers.
Consider Your Cat’s Preferences
Every cat has unique tastes. Some might prefer chicken, while others might enjoy fish or beef. Offering a variety of dried treats can help you determine what flavors your cat enjoys the most. Experimenting with different brands may also reveal new favorites.
How to Introduce Dried Treats to Your Cat
Start Slowly
When introducing dried treats to your cat, start with small amounts to avoid digestive issues. Monitor your pet’s reaction and adjust accordingly.
Use as Rewards
These treats can be excellent tools for training or rewarding good behavior. Positive reinforcement with dried treats can help strengthen the bond between you and your pet.
